Dsls in action epub files

One of the main benefits of the epub format for readers is that it allows a books text to automatically adjust or reflow for different screen sizes, such as those for smartphones, netbooks and ereader devices. It explores dsl implementation based on jvm languages like java, scala, clojure, ruby, and groovy and contains fully explained code snippets that implement realworld dsl designs. Scalatra in action covers the scalatra framework in its entirety, starting with. The dassault systemes license server dsls v6r2010x and higher is employed by draftsight premium and v6 products other than 3dvia, synchronicity, and schema analyzer. Since epub files are structured like zip files, you can rename an epub ebook, replacing. And it would be great if i could use thumbnails so i could see the e book covers. It allows you to create pdf files from various formats like epub, html, webpage, image formats, and more. Your successand sanityare closer at hand when you work at a higher level of abstraction, allowing your attention to be on the business problem rather than the details of the programming platform. New ebook export feature enabled on wikipedia wikimedia blog.

Epub reader also offers to copy text into microsoft word file for further use and this tool is also capable view bulk of epub files at the same time. Embed audiovideo in epub how to insert audiovideo in epub. Complete guide to the epub format for ebooks digital. It explores dsl implementation based on jvm languages. New ebook export feature enabled on wikipedia wikimedia. Net 19th december 2019 in programming leave a comment. I can not tell which one is the best, but you can choose the one you like according to your. However, you couldnt find any kind of documents or tutorials on the web. How to open and convert files with epub file extension. You can follow the question or vote as helpful, but you cannot reply to this thread. This book introduces the basics of scala and dsls using a series of practical examples. Net 19th december 2019 in programming leave a comment your successand sanityare closer at hand when you work at a higher level of abstraction, allowing your attention to be on the business problem rather than the details of the programming platform. It is a file format purely designed for reflowable digital books and publications.

Idpf validator the international digital publishing forum maintains a tool that allows you to validate your epub, or make sure that the file conforms to globally accepted. Compared with above free and paid epub to pdf convertor, pdfelement can help you solve other problem of pdf, such as editing, annotating, filling, or creating fillable form etc. Convert epub files to pdf format to read them on kindle, apple, nook, kobo, sony. Inside you should find the contents of the epub ebook in html format, as well as the images and styles used to create the epub file. Open ebook is an ebook file format based on xml language and defined by the open publication structure specification. Oct 02, 2019 recommended software programs are sorted by os platform windows, macos, linux, ios, android etc.

Here are epub repair resources and advice about validating and fixing epub errors. An epub file is the most common format for digital books. And of course the result can no longer be called retail because youve altered it. Download now gain the key language concepts and programming techniques of scala in the context of big data analytics and apache spark. Firefox users can download epubreader, a free addon that lets you read the contents of any epub book right inside their favorite browser without requiring any special software. In order to read an ebook that has been published in the epub file format, you must have a compatible ebook reader. Recommended software programs are sorted by os platform windows, macos, linux, ios, android etc. Amazons kindle, however, cannot read epub texts without using some intermediary software that converts these books into a format the kindle can understand. Gain the key language concepts and programming techniques of scala in the context of big data analytics and apache spark. Generally, epub file format is a combination of three open. Remember that an epub file is really just a zip file that compresses the html, css, and other content files into one package. Nov 21, 2012 how to convert pdfs to epub format on android. I am working on an android project to read epub files. Compiletime constant let y hello immutable binding var z 1.

Dsls in boo shows you how to design, extend, and evolve dsls for. Dsls in action introduces the concepts and definitions a developer needs to build highquality domain specific languages. I like opening my epub files using the ebook viewer from with in explorer folders. Dsls in action introduces the concepts youll need to build highquality domainspecific languages. Mar 25, 2020 compared with above free and paid epub to pdf convertor, pdfelement can help you solve other problem of pdf, such as editing, annotating, filling, or creating fillable form etc.

Here i am sharing two methods with you about how to read epub on pc. Import single or multiple epub files in to the onl. And you wont deal with the awkward xmlladen syntax many dsls require. You can help protect yourself from scammers by verifying that the contact is a microsoft agent or microsoft employee and that the phone number is an official microsoft global customer service number. Design your domain apis around the syntax and semantics that the domain. The epub file format what it is and how to create or read files.

Most of those files are straightforward xhtml of the content youll put in your ebook. Given the limited to nonexistant scaling options in ebook readers, a file created that way would not be very practical. The epub files consist of a zip file that contains the contents of the ebook and an xml file that describes the contents of the zip file itself. You learn to define an app in terms that match the domain, and to use boo to build dsls that generate efficient executables. To emed addtional elements into epub files, you also need a thirdparty epub editing application. The epub file extension is exclusively related to the open publication structure ebook file format. Xml files are easier to create if you use schemas to guide their creation, and relax ng is the best schema language, so its worth pulling all of the rng files out of the epubcheck jar file to use when creating the files youll put in your epub file. Sep 12, 2017 i definitely dont want to hobble my mobi files but i have noticed that when using coresource to push files to amazon, amazon is validating against epub 2. Click click to open, you will get your converted epub files as you like.

The dsl in the wild dsls in action livebook manning. If you have any intention on self publishing, or you want to read your epub files on ipad or android, believe me epub is the best possible format for its the accepted standard for publishers and conversion houses for digital book distribution and sales. Pdfelement pro pdfelement pro can convert epub file to pdf easily. Using the innovative boo language, its a breeze to create a dsl for your application domain that works on. The first time you pass through the loop, the directory is created and in the next time, the exception is raised.

It is better to use an ocr application to convert the scanned text to actual text and redo the layout of the book as a digital file. How to convert html to epub, read html on ipad, android, etc. Epub repair publishing services for self publishing. Epub electronic publication is a free and open ebook standard from the international digital publishing forum idpf, an open xmlbased format for digital books and publications, can be read on portable eink devices, mobile phones, and desktop computers. Epub files can be used very easily in an offline environment said tomasz finc, director of mobile at the wikimedia foundation. Go to epub converter official website, choose the adequate converter under epub converter on the left. It provides a solid foundation to the usage as well as implementation aspects of a dsl, focusing on the necessity of applications speaking the language of the domain. I now know where to find all the epub files, but i do not know how to change the file names without unsyncing them from ade. In order to request dsls license keys, you must first identify the computer id or target id of the computer on which the dsls license key will be. Contribute to idpfepub3 samples development by creating an account on github.

Epub you should have a much smaller epub file but you may find the lower resolution images unsatisfactory. These can be read on a broad range of devices, like mobile phones, tablets and eink based ebook readers. You can select more than one epub file at once by holding down ctrl while clicking each epub file that you want to select. Select pdf as the the format you want to convert your epub file to. Scala in action top results of your surfing scala in action start download portable document format pdf and ebooks electronic books free online rating news 20162017 is books that can provide inspiration, insight, knowledge to the reader. The software interface consists of two parts, the left will show document chapter directory, the right is a browser to show document content. Although i have collected these 5 tools for you, but they are not a complete list. A dsl is designed for readability and easy programming of repeating problems. Maybe your first thought is sigil, also the free and open source software to edit and manage epub books and files. Finally, recompress all the folders contents into a new. Step 2 choose the pdf format from the dropdown list as the output format, and click the convert button, you can convert up to 5 files at the same time and a maximum size of up to 300 mib.

Click the epub file that you want to add to your library, then click open in the bottomright corner of the window. The book begins by introducing you to scala and establishes a firm contextual understanding of why you should learn this language, how it stands in comparison to java, and how scala is related to apache spark for big data analytics. The epub file extension is exclusively related to the open publication structure ebook file format what is epub ebook format. Code files only develop robust, scalapowered projects with the help of. Dsls in action addresses this by suggesting a dsldriven application development model. This book introduces the basics of scala and dsls using a series of practical. I definitely dont want to hobble my mobi files but i have noticed that when using coresource to push files to amazon, amazon is validating against epub 2. If you love to read epub books online, here are some options. It provides a standard digital publication format for publishers and consumers. Domain specific languages dsls red hat jboss bpm suite. Tech support scams are an industrywide issue where scammers trick you into paying for unnecessary technical support services. Cannot delete an epub file when i try to delete an epub file, it just makes a copy of the file but does not delete it. The epub file format what it is and how to create or.

You are creating a fileoutputstream with the same name for every file inside your epub file the filenotfoundexception is thrown if the file exists and it is a directory. Nov 19, 2019 although i have collected these 5 tools for you, but they are not a complete list. These files are composed of three open standards including the open packing format, the open publication structure and the open container format. How to open and read epub ebooks epub is a free, standardized format that almost every hardware ereader or desktop software understands. Epub repair can be a frustrating experience for ebook publishers.

Practical scala dsls realworld applications using domain. You can write rules in dsl rule or dslr files, which will be translated into drl. Dsls in action introduces the concepts youll need to build highquality domain specific languages. They can be opened and distributed just like normal files. You can use it to collate your personal collection of wikipedia articles and generate free ebooks. Dropbox is a great tool to let you access files from multiple devices drop your epub file into a folder in dropbox, and then you can access it from any device. Convertio advanced online tool that solving any problems with any files. Google chrome has a number of add ons that you can install to be able to read epub files.

While some digital booksellers such as amazon dont sell epub files, most other sources of digital books do so. Your successand sanityare closer at hand when you work at a higher. There are two 2 mechanisms for handling fonts in epub files. You could do that, although in most cases it is not necessary. Ebook scala in action as pdf download portable document format. Feb, 2019 an epub file is a digital ebook saved in the epub format, an open xmlbased format for digital books and publications. Epub is an openstandard file format for digital books developed by the international digital publishing forum idpf. Best way to convert your txt to epub file in seconds. Epub to pdf convert your epub to pdf for free online. Epub file reader is a free epub files viewer, can help you to open and read epub ebooks and documents. This small, minimalist app converts pdf files stored in your android device into epub for better viewing from ebook readers such as kindle. Dominik picheta manning nim reference common constructs const x 5.

Were happy to announce that a new epub export feature has been enabled on english wikipedia. Jun 10, 2014 an epub file is the most common format for digital books. For more details, have a look at the respective readme. Publishing services for self publishing authors and businesses. Prior to exporting in finale, make sure to fill out the fields under file info as completely as possible. Nodebuilder in actiona closer look at builder code 235. File handling in groovy is made significantly easier with the addition of vari. Its now allows readers to read any epub books online, either on your browser or android device. An epub file is a digital ebook saved in the epub format, an open xmlbased format for digital books and publications. A user capable of editing html source code in epub viewer and it will reflect the changes in same.

613 1107 764 1400 442 959 171 942 432 1129 1057 14 446 1173 956 723 1153 825 413 1680 1265 571 1004 1233 36 1229 79 351 755